My uncle has logic pro, and he offered to let me install it on my computer. Would that be considered stealing the program? I don't want any bad karma on my mixes.
Thanks.
 
The Logic Studio license agreement states that Logic can be installed on two computers, but if the two computers are on the same network Logic will only open on one of the computers. I'm not sure about if those two computers have to be owned by the same person in order to not violate any terms, though. You might want to look into Logic's license agreement to see for yourself.
 
Good idea I just read it, in the part 3 transfer section it says that there can be a one time transfer of it to another person. So it looks like I'm in luck. I'll definitely keep it in mind, although I'm not sure whether it will be desirable enough to use.
 
Technically, the transfer means that your uncle has to stop using it if you use it. Only one owner.
